Output 70e4b67fa79b3089898e89d33d145859a5524017662bc19f15888a9f18f642d8:7

value
66059651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 390495f327a57f146f8338a4089174abb0208db6 OP_EQUAL
address
MD6eEzDxY1EmWHSMEHRhtZybK36pdUbJUR
transaction
70e4b67fa79b3089898e89d33d145859a5524017662bc19f15888a9f18f642d8
spent
true